  Heat exchange device.



   Heat exchange devices for gas and liquid are known in which the walls of the spaces through which the liquid flows consist of hollow bodies which are placed close to one another and through which the gas passes.



   The operation of these devices is significantly improved according to the invention and thus the possibility of using them as coolers for automobile engines and aircraft. motors are increased if the hollow bodies crossed by the gas are allowed to be brushed by the gas on the side facing away from the liquid spaces, also on their outer surface. The heat transfer surfaces that are exposed to the gas flows are enlarged as a result.



   In the drawing, Fig. 1 is a vertical and Fig. 2 is a horizontal section through an embodiment of a heat exchange device,
 EMI1.1
 the walls of which are formed from tubes 4. The tubes 4 are placed against one another and, with the insertion of an intermediate piece, soldered to one another at their ends, so that the channels 3 are sealed off from the outside for the liquid.



   The gas passes through both the interior of the tubes 4 and the spaces 5. The walls of the tubes 4, which face the air ducts, are therefore smeared from the inside and the outside by the gas.



   In order to obtain a correct ratio between the gas and liquid cross-sections, the spaces 3 can be made wider or narrower than the gas channels 5.



   The heat exchange device according to the invention can serve as a cooler and as a heating or cooking device.
